The Basics

Texas birth certificates are issued by the Texas Department of State Health Services (DSHS). They are legal documents that record the vital statistics of a person born in Texas. These statistics include:

  • Name
  • Date of birth
  • Place of birth
  • Mother's name
  • Father's name
  • Sex
  • Social Security number (if assigned)

A Few Fun Facts

QuickTip: A short pause boosts comprehension.Help reference icon
  • Texas birth certificates are valid for life.
  • You can order a certified copy of your Texas birth certificate online or by mail.
  • The fee for a certified copy of a Texas birth certificate is $23.
  • Texas birth certificates are used for a variety of purposes, including getting a passport, applying for a job, and enrolling in school.

Here are a few additional things to know about Texas birth certificates:

  • Texas birth certificates are issued in English only.
  • If you were born in Texas before 1903, your birth certificate may be on microfilm.
  • You can order a certified copy of your Texas birth certificate online at https://www.dshs.texas.gov/vital-statistics.
  • The DSHS website also has a lot of other information about birth certificates, such as how to change your name on your birth certificate and how to get a delayed birth certificate.
